Plan Highlights for 2023
Our 2023 plans offer:
- MedFlex Medical Network: If you are enrolled on the Basic Option or Standard Option you will continue to have access to the MedFlex Network in 2023. Please be sure to determine if your existing providers are in the MedFlex network.
- New WellFlex Plan Option in the Southern Ohio: Members in the greater Cincinnati area have the option to choose the TriHealth WellFlex™ option network, which includes providers and facilities that are part of the TriHealth and St. Elizabeth Healthcare systems. You must live or work in Brown, Butler, Clermont, Green, Hamilton, Montgomery or Warren county to enroll in this plan.
- Walgreens Advantage Pharmacy Network: You will continue to have access to the Walgreens Advantage Network for retail prescriptions in 2023. The Walgreens Advantage Pharmacy Network provides access to most chain and independent pharmacies in Ohio.
- Preventive Medications at no cost: In addition to medications covered on the formulary when you fill a prescription for a medicine on the Standard Preventive Medications list at a network pharmacy, you will pay $0 out of pocket. The medicines on this list are typically taken to maintain good health and prevent illness.
- Drug Formulary: Please take time to review the 2023 National Preferred Formulary.

Dental and Vision Coverage
Although our plan doesn’t include dental and vision plans for federal employees, you can get coverage through the Federal Employees Dental/Vision Insurance Program (FEDVIP). You can obtain information regarding FEHB Dental/Vision benefits on BENEFEDS.com or by phone at 877-888-3337 (TTY 877-889-5680).
